Sven Gunnarsson's Pelican Poem

Written as the text for Sven Gunnarsson's Pelican Scroll, so all the usual requirements had to be met.

Names of the Monarchs concerned, identifying the date, and place.

 

Sven son of Gunnar

service is giving

Freely and frankly

to king as to cottar

labour for kingdom

is love of his living

whether in High Council

or carrying water

 

kings burden kens he

thrice has he borne it

Bent he his will

to the weal of the kingdom

Hallowed his name is

in halls where clerks gather

Swift comes his counsel

to Steward and Law keep

 

lightfooted Loki

made mischief in Nordmark

Tallies and records

Were hidden and twisted

laughed then did Sven

made he a table

smooth and well ordered

carved with great cunning

 

he gathered the records

of every steading

drew from dark places

all that was hidden

untwisted the tallies

and cast them like runes

they fell all in order

upon the great table

 

Cunning in smithcraft

glad handed giver

many a weaponthane

bears his hand’s bounty

Girded with glory

A belt all unblemished

joyful in battle

Laughing and lethal

 

Birds came from every

part of the kingdom

perched on the shoulders

of king and queen

Whispered of wisdom

of which they had heard

counselled the crown

bid Sven to Share it.

 

ThorvaldR King, Fiona Queen

called Sven to court

at Coronet Tourney

bid him to go

and brood with the birds

deep was the counsel

shared was the mystery

of the bloodied breast

 

Came then the days

In Attemark's lands

where fives of men

strove at Sven’s Bidding

witnessed they all

the King and Queen’s Will

as Pelicans gathered

to welcome a Brother

 

 

Pelican Scroll text written for Sven Gunnarsson, elevated DoubleWars AS XLV.

written Sunday April  25th 10:15pm-00:30am

 after the fashion of JRR Tolkein’s legend of Sigurd & Gudrun.
